Combinations

#e9b374 complementary

Colors that are opposite to each other, forming a contrasting pair.

#e9b374 splitComplementary

A base color and two secondary colors adjacent to its complementary color, offering high contrast with less tension.

#e9b374 triadic

Three colors evenly spaced around the color wheel, providing vibrant and balanced color schemes.

#e9b374 tetradic

Four colors forming a rectangle on the color wheel, consisting of two complementary color pairs for rich and diverse palettes.

#e9b374 analogousComplementary

A combination of analogous colors with one complementary color, creating a harmonious yet dynamic palette.

#e9b374 analogous

Colors that are next to each other on the color wheel, producing serene and comfortable designs.

Shades

#e9b374 Light Tints

A series of lighter variations of the base color, created by mixing it with increasing amounts of white.

#e9b374 Gray Shades

A collection of shades that blend the base color with gray, resulting in more muted and subdued tones.

#e9b374 Dark Shades

Darker versions of the base color, achieved by mixing it with increasing amounts of black.

#e9b374 Red Shades

A gradient of colors formed by mixing the base color with red, producing warmer and more intense hues.

#e9b374 Green Shades

A range of colors generated by blending the base color with green, resulting in fresher and more vibrant tones.

#e9b374 Blue Shades

A spectrum of colors created by mixing the base color with blue, yielding cooler and more calming shades.
